Summary This position is assigned to the Morale, Welfare, and Recreation (MWR) Department; Fleet Readiness (N92); Commander, Navy Region Southeast; Corry Station/NAS Pensacola. Incumbent serves as a Bowling Equipment Repairer, providing customer service and support for the Bowling Center Responsibilities Installs, repairs, overhauls, and regularly inspects bowling facility electrical, mechanical, and computerized equipment to include automatic pinsetter, automatic ball returns, speed cradle stops, telescore units, automatic ball cleaners, and hole borers. Disassembles and replaces or repairs mechanical and electrical components or parts using soldering irons, wrenches, pliers, screwdrivers, and other hand tools. Cleans and lubricates machines. Measures and regulates sweep of rake on automatic pinsetters using hand tools and gauges. Runs automatic pinsetter through complete cycle and inspects for pinsetting accuracy.
